New Bon Jovi album due soon
Bon Jovi have announced their new album, What About Now.
The legendary Livin’ On a Prayer group are set to return with their twelfth album in March, preceded by a new single, Because We Can, which was made available on iTunes yesterday (7 January).
The album will also feature the track Not Running Anymore, which is used in the soundtrack of new movie Stand Up Guys and has been nominated for Best Original Song at this year’s Golden Globe Awards.
The band are also on tour from February in support of the album, starting in the US before coming to Europe later in the summer.
Lead singer Jon Bon Jovi (50) recently said the key to the band’s longevity has been their work ethic.
He said: "The secret of our success is hard work, good luck and being true, and we never disappoint live, so that people will come back. They know they’ll get their money’s worth. We won’t play for 40 minutes then throw a tantrum.
"We’re lucky we’ve got people at our shows from all generations, we’ve got kids to teenagers to people in their 60s! That’s what I always hoped to do, like the Rolling Stones."
